The two lights and outlets in my bathroom stopped working suddenly. I checked breakers and nothing seemed wrong and am not sure how to proceed. i read somewhere that a bad neutral could cause this issue. But how do I check which is the faulty part? Should I verify that the wiring on all outlets is correct/not broken?
Please advise

probably open wire weather neutral or hot leg.
first
find circuit feeding those few lights. turn circuit back and work in direction tpward electrical panel and try tapping lights and rec.outlets with hand to see if lightflickers .if it does than check that outlet for a loose wire (either on screw terminal of wire cap. if that doesnt work just open lights andf fixtures toward panal as suggested. I use to put a buzzer in outlet not working so I could hear it if problem was in another room. Also use your nose and smell the outlets close to ones that dont operate the burned will smell like a burned pot handle or burned wire

if it is a new house or a recently renovated bathroom . check gfci rec in bathroom .It could be feeding those rec and light .check gfci in other bathroom . It could be feeding both baths
